Founded in 1975 and headquartered in Abu Dhabi, UAE, Target Engineering Construction Company provides engineering services. The Company offers civil, mechanical, marine construction, electrical - power and instrumentation.

G R Infraprojects Limited is a rapidly growing player in the Indian infrastructure sector, specializing in Engineering Procurement and Construction (EPC) and Project Management services across various domains including transportation infrastructure, power transmission, and multi-modal logistic parks. The company also engages in the development, operations, and maintenance of roads and highways, alongside manufacturing activities for construction materials. With a workforce of 10,000 employees and a commitment to quality and safety, G R Infraprojects aims to deliver projects on time while adhering to high standards of governance. Their diverse client base includes government and private sector entities involved in infrastructure development.
